Hi guys
I have an april 2006 E61 525d M sport and i'm looking at buying genuine brake pads but i come across two part numbers both for my chassis number
The numbers are : 34112339267
34112339270
Does any know the difference? Or is it just saloon and tourer?

I think the 34112339270 version is for cars with option "S102A=Ja", which in german seems to mean "Fahrwerk Behorde", which I think means something like "chassis authorities" (eg police cars).
Lotsa guessing here .. so don't bet on it. (I'd bet on that you'd be fine with 34112339267 tho)
